目的:观察健脾消癌方对结肠癌HCT116细胞中微小RNA-21(microRNA-21,miR-21),第10号染色体丢失的磷酸酶基因(phasphatase and tensin homo-log deleted in chromosome 10,PTEN)表达的影响,探讨健脾消癌方抑制结肠癌转移的可能作用机制。方法:10%,15%,20%健脾消癌方含药血清处理HCTI16细胞后,实时荧光定量PCR(Real-time PCR)检测miR-21,PTEN mRNA的表达水平,蛋白免疫印迹法(Western blot)检测PTEN蛋白的表达水平。结果:与空白组比较,健脾消癌方低剂量组miR-21 mRNA相对表达量降低,PTEN mRNA相对表达量升高,但差异无统计学意义;健脾消癌方中剂量组miR-21mRNA相对表达量明显降低,PTEN mRNA相对表达量明显升高(P<0.05);健脾消癌方高剂量组miR-21 mRNA相对表达量显著降低,PTEN mRNA相对表达量显著升高(P<0.(01);与健脾消癌方中剂量组、低剂量组比较,健脾消癌方高剂量组miR-21mRNA相对表达量明显降低,健脾消癌方高剂量组PTEN mRNA相对表达量明显升高(P<0.05)。与空白组比较,健脾消癌方中剂量组、低剂量组PTEN蛋白相对表达量升高,差异无统计学意义;与空白组比较,健脾消癌方高剂量组PTEN蛋白相对表达量明显上升(P<0.05);与健脾消癌方中剂量组、低剂量组比较,健脾消癌方高剂量组PTEN蛋白相对表达量明显升高(P<0.05)。结论:健脾消癌方可能通过降低miR-21的表达,上调miR-21靶基因PTEN蛋白表达抑制结肠癌的增殖。
